How to Run MS-DOS 6.22 IMG Files in VirtualBox Running MS-DOS 6.22 inside VirtualBox allows you to experience classic 16-bit computing, play retro PC games, and run legacy software on modern hardware. While VirtualBox primarily uses ISO images, it fully supports raw floppy disk image files (.IMG) with the correct configuration.
